Kenyatta University today hosted the 3rd Annual Scientific Food and Nutrition Conference and General Meeting organised by the Kenya Nutrition and Dietetics Students Association (KENDSA), bringing together students, researchers, policymakers and nutrition experts to deliberate on emerging nutrition challenges and solutions. Kenyatta University Nakuru Campus, in collaboration with KCB Foundation, today hosted a Joint Career Fair and Regional Tertiary Transition Workshop, bringing together students, education stakeholders and career development experts to guide learners on pathways to higher education and professional growth. In an effort to enhance the achievement of Kenyatta University’s Research, Innovation and Product Development mandate as outlined in the University Strategic and Vision Plan 2023-2027, the University has launched the 2025/2026 Vice-Chancellor’s Research and Innovation Grant. The University has enhanced the Student Course Evaluation system to provide a more user-friendly and faster interface. This mandatory evaluation, aligned with ISO 9001:2015 standards, is critical for staff appraisal and improving the quality of teaching and learning.
